A CASED PAIR OF FRENCH FLINTLOCK OFFICERS' PISTOLS
BY NICOLAS NOËL BOUTET, DIRECTEUR ARTISTE, VERSAILLES, EARLY 19TH CENTURY
With rebrowned signed octagonal rifled barrels each with gilt ornament at the muzzle and breech, bright tangs and flat bevelled locks, the latter each signed ‘Manuf.re a Versailles’, set triggers, figured walnut full stocks each with flat-sided chequered butt, bright steel mounts, and iron-capped horn-tipped ramrods, in lined and fitted mahogany case, possibly original, with some accessories including bullet-mould, loading mallet and embossed pistol-flask
13 ¾ in. (35 cm.) overall
Inspection marks and maker’s mark ‘NB’ struck at each breech

Anon. sale, sold in these Rooms, 16 December 2003, Lot 204
